DYNAMICS OF PATENT ACTIVITY OF SMALL GROUPS OF AUTHORS IN THE FIELD OF «AGRICULTURAL SCIENCES» FROM 2017 TO 2022 2017年至2022年“农业科学”领域小作者群体专利活动动态
V. Nikonorova, V. Chrishtop
The aim of the study: to assess the dynamics of patent activity of small groups of authors in the field of «agricultural sciences» from 2017 to 2022 in connection with the peculiarities of organization and localization of the authors’ team. Based on data from the scientometric database e-library, an array of data was formed, including: the number of patent authors, the size of the city and federal district in which the patentee is located, the form of ownership, as well as the industry to which the patent relates. Compared to the 2017–2019 interval, the total number of patents on the topic under study is actually unchanged 56 for 2017–2019, and 57 for 2020–2022, but their distribution has changed significantly. The number of patents issued by a triad, dyad, and single author (from 26 to 14) and by a group of 10 or more authors decreased significantly. At the same time, the number of patents issued by a small group increased (from 20 to 35 patents). The patents issued in cities with a population of more than one million people are almost completely represented by the products of small groups. On the part of budget educational organizations, there is a decrease in the share of patents with authorship of two or three people from 41% in the 2018–2020 interval to 23% in the 2020–2022 interval, caused by an increase in patents with authorship of a small group of authors. Given the transition of authors from the most «labile» dyads to small scientific groups that are more «inert» to new scientific challenges, as well as an increase in the share of basic research due to a decrease in the share of one of the most high-tech and innovative directions, «biotechnology», there is a growing danger of stagnation of inventive activity and its development along the extensive path, especially in cities with populations of less than 1 million people.

CONSTRUCTION OF A REGULARIZATION OF THE SOLUTION FOR AN EQUATION VOLTERRA OF THE FIRST KIND 第一类volterra方程解的正则化构造
Zh.A. Zulpukarov, Zh.A. Alieva
The importance of this topic is related to the study of solutions to ill-posed problems, since many physical processes of the medium are described by such differential equations. Inverse problems are of great practical importance in such areas of science as: problems of interpretation by physical automatic control devices, inverse problems of gravimetry, kinematics and The paper investigates an ill-posed problem in the form of a Volterra integral equation of the first kind with two independent variables. Volterra integral equations are widely used in problems of astronomy, biology, ecology, electrodynamics and mechanics. At present, more and more new areas are emerging in which the main processes are modulated by integral equations of the first, second and third kind. The construction of a regularization algorithm using the methods of successive approximation and a small parameter takes place in this work. At the same time, the issues of the uniqueness of the solution, as well as the construction of regularizing families of operators and estimating their efficiency, come to the fore. The results of this work can be applied and used to prove regularizability in a generalized sense for applied problems. Thus, in this article there is an extended solution for constructing a regularization of an integral equation, finding a sufficient solution by applying the principle of contraction mappings and an auxiliary function.
